Lanes Reopen on MD 100 at Long Gate Parkway

Overturned tractor-trailer temporarily shut down part of Route 100 Wednesday morning in Howard County, police say.

HOWARD COUNTY, MD – After a tractor-trailer flipped Wednesday morning, officials said all eastbound lanes of MD 100 were closed for several hours.

By 8:30 a.m., the State Highway Administration reported that Route 100 east had reopened in the area of Long Gate Parkway.

Earlier, a tractor-trailer had overturned on Route 100 at Executive Park Drive, according to the Howard County Police Department, which advised taking MD 175 or Montgomery Road as alternate routes.

The single-vehicle crash was reported around 3:30 a.m., according to state transportation authorities.
